TEACHER/ PARENT/ STUDENT - SCHOOL AGREEMENT
The foundation of the Alpha Academy Charter School is built on
creating a traditional learning environment that provides:
1. Challenging academic environment
2. Focused classroom size
3. Strong discipline and honor code
4. Strong, cooperative environment for parents,
students, and teachers
5. High professional satisfaction and accountability
The participatory process of parents, students, and staff
requires a civil, reasoned approach to dealing with challenges in the school.
An Operating committee representing parents, administration
and staff will address issues and concerns that arise and make recommendations
for solutions.
Parents, students, and Alpha Academy staff are partners in
education to develop problem solvers, critical thinkers, and self-directed
students who will be capable of making an effective transition into high school.
The summary roles and responsibilities of the Alpha Academy staff, parents, and
students are:
RESPONSIBILITIES OF THE Alpha Academy STAFF
•
To provide a safe,
positive and challenging learning environment
•
To communicate
honestly and frequently regarding student progress
•
To inform parents of
student disciplinary actions in a timely manner
•
To encourage parent
involvement which is supportive of a positive school Environment
•
To make a good faith
effort to resolve parent and student concerns
•
To prepare lesson
material that is interesting, challenging and appropriate for the student
•
To treat parents and
students with respect and kindness
•
To reward appropriate
behavior and academic excellence
RESPONSIBILITIES OF PARENTS
•
To model attitudes and
behaviors that support Alpha Academy
1. Speak positively with student about school and staff
2. To address concerns in an appropriate manner
3. Read and discuss with student the Student Behavior
Guidelines as outlined in the Charter document
•
To show respect for
the school by assuring that students
1. Arrive on time and remain the full length of the
school day
2. Comply with the school calendar for vacations
3. Attend to every day health needs by assuring proper
rest, nutrition, and recreation to promote well-being and readiness to
learn
4. Maintain a balance between activities outside of
school and school responsibilities
5. Adhere to the dress code
•
To enhance learning
by:
1. Reading with your child
2. Keeping abreast of your child's progress
3. Monitoring completion of homework, projects, and
class, work
4. Giving positive reinforcement for appropriate
attitudes and behaviors
5. Attending parent conferences
•
To support Alpha
Academy through volunteer support and open communication
RESPONSIBILITIES OF STUDENTS
•
To come to school on
time and prepared to learn with materials and assignments
•
To communicate
honestly and respectfully with adults and other students
•
To adhere to the dress
code
•
To listen and follow
directions in and out of the classroom
•
To keep the school
facilities clean and safe
•
To exhibit attitudes
and behaviors which encourage learning for themselves and others
•
To treat fellow
students, staff and volunteers with kindness and respect
•
To read and understand
the Classroom Expectations and the Student Behavior Guidelines as outlined
in the Charter document
